Comic Storytelling and Illustration Class
A five-class outdoor art and storytelling series
We are excited to welcome Carly Lake (www.CarlyLake.com) to lead this creative comic workshop for students ages 8+. Carly is a highly respected teaching artist whose previous classes with us, including watercolor, sketching, natural dye shibori, and creative bookmaking, have been some of our most loved and visually beautiful offerings.
In this five-class outdoor workshop, students will learn the fundamentals of writing and illustrating short-form comics. Through guided instruction and creative exploration, students will practice developing characters, building stories, understanding pacing, composing pages, designing layouts, and using ink and drawing techniques to bring their ideas to life. Students are encouraged to explore any artistic style they are drawn to, including cartoons, manga, graphic novels, or imaginative original designs.
Carly’s teaching style is calm, encouraging, and thoughtful. She creates a supportive environment where students feel confident experimenting, developing their own ideas, and building real storytelling and illustration skills. Each student’s creative voice is honored, and the finished comics are personal, expressive, and something students can feel genuinely proud of.
By the end of the series, each student will complete their own original short comic story, assembled into a finished booklet to take home. This class is perfect for students who love drawing, storytelling, comics, and creative expression. No prior comic or illustration experience is required... just curiosity and imagination.
